1. What is Samfixime Sachet?


Samfixime Sachet is prepared in the form of powder for oral suspension, with the main ingredient being Cefixime 100mg. Cefixime is a 3rd generation cephalosporin antibiotic with bactericidal effect due to inhibition of bacterial cell wall synthesis. The drug has strong activity against gram-negative bacteria and is stable to beta-lactamases, but is less active against gram-positive bacteria than penicillins and first-generation cephalosporins.
The antibacterial spectrum of Cefixime includes: Streptococcus pyogenes, S. .pneumoniae, S. agalactiae, E.coli, Klebsiella species, Proteus mirabilis, P. aeruginosa, Haemophilus influenzae, H.Parainfluenzae (including beta-lactamase-producing strains), Neisseria meningitidis, N.gonorrhoeae (including secreting strains) penicillinase), Moraxella catarrhalis (including beta-lactamase-producing strains)...
Cefixime is well absorbed from the gastrointestinal tract and parenteral route, metabolised by the liver and eliminated mainly by the kidneys.

2. What are the effects of Samfixime Sachet?


Samfixime Sachet is used in the following cases:
Uncomplicated urinary tract infections Nephritis - pyelonephritis, complicated urinary tract infections caused by Enterobacteriaceae, but the treatment effect is less than that of bacterial infections. uncomplicated urinary tract. Uncomplicated gonorrhea Pharyngitis, tonsillitis, otitis media. Acute or chronic bronchitis. Mild or moderate community-acquired pneumonia. Dysentery, typhoid. Do not use Samfixime Sachet in the following cases:
Hypersensitivity to Cefixime or other cephalosporins. Children under 6 months old

3. Dosage and how to use Samfixime Sachet


Adults and children over 12 years old: 400mg/day. Urinary tract infections caused by gonococcal: 400mg single dose or 200mg twice a day. Children from 6 months to 12 years old: 8mg/kg/day as a single dose or 4mg/kg x 2 times/day. It is necessary to adjust the dose for patients with renal failure. The course of treatment is usually from 5 to 10 days.

4. Side effects of the drug Samfixime Sachet


When using Samfixime Sachet, you may experience some of the following undesirable effects:
Unwanted effects are usually transient with mild or moderate severity.
Common:
Gastrointestinal disturbances: usually occur in the first 1-2 days of treatment and respond to symptomatic drugs, rarely requiring discontinuation of the drug. Fatigue, headache, dizziness, restlessness, insomnia, fever, erythema, drug urticaria. Uncommon:
Severe diarrhea due to Clostridium difficile, pseudomembranous colitis Anaphylaxis, angioedema, erythema multiforme, Stevens-Johnson syndrome Leukopenia, eosinophils, transient platelets Decrease in hemoglobin and hematocrit Inflammation liver, jaundice, increased liver enzymes AST, ALT, bilirubin, alkaline phosphatase, LDH Increased blood creatinine levels, acute renal failure Inflammation, vaginal candidiasis. Rarely, convulsions and prolongation of prothrombin time may occur. 5. Interaction with Samfixime Sachet


When combined with Samfixime Sachet may interact with the following drugs:
Probenecid, Nifedipine reduces clearance, increases plasma concentrations of the drug. Concomitant use with vitamin K antagonist anticoagulants (warfarin) prolongs prothrombin time, increases the risk of bleeding Increases plasma concentrations of carbamazepine when used in combination.

6. Notes and cautions when using Samfixime Sachet


When using Samfixime Sachet, caution should be exercised in the following cases:
A history of allergy to penicillins and cephalosporins should be carefully explored before using the drug because of cross-sensitivity between beta-lactam antibiotics. Caution should be exercised in people with a history of gastrointestinal disease, colitis, especially with prolonged use because it may increase the risk of overgrowth of resistant bacteria. Dosage and frequency of administration should be reduced when treating patients with renal impairment. There are no data on the safety and efficacy of the drug in children under 6 months of age. No dose adjustment is necessary in the elderly, unless there is impaired renal function (creatinine clearance CrCl < 60 ml/min) Use during pregnancy only when clearly needed because there are insufficient data. study on drug use in this subject. Should be used with caution in lactating women, because it is not certain whether the drug is excreted in breast milk or not. The drug does not affect the ability to drive or use machines.
